What Are Digital Security Services?
Digital security services are professional solutions designed to protect computers, networks, and data from cyber threats.
These services help businesses prevent unauthorized access, data breaches, malware attacks, and other security risks.
Companies offering digital security services use a mix of tools, technologies, and expert monitoring to safeguard systems. Common services include network security, endpoint protection, cloud security, and identity management.
They often involve real-time monitoring, vulnerability assessments, and incident response to quickly detect and stop threats.
By using these services, businesses can maintain the confidentiality, integrity, and availability of their data.
In today’s digital world, digital security services are essential for protecting both company assets and customer information.
Key Components of Digital Security Services
The key areas of digital security services show how businesses protect their systems and data.
- Network Security: Protects your network from unauthorized access, malware, and attacks using firewalls, VPNs, and monitoring tools.
- Endpoint Protection: Secures individual devices, such as computers and mobile phones, against viruses, ransomware, and other malicious threats.
- Cloud Security: Safeguards data and applications stored in the cloud with encryption, access controls, and secure configurations.
- Data Protection: Ensures sensitive information is encrypted, backed up, and securely stored to prevent loss or unauthorized use.
- Identity and Access Management (IAM): Controls user access, authenticates identities, and manages permissions to protect systems and data.
Core Cybersecurity Services Offered by Companies

Cybersecurity companies provide a range of services designed to protect business systems, networks, and data from evolving digital threats.
1. Managed Security Services
Managed security services involve continuous monitoring and management of an organization’s cybersecurity.
Providers operate Security Operations Centers (SOCs) that use advanced tools such as SIEM to detect, analyze, and respond to threats in real time.
This includes vulnerability scanning, incident response, and compliance reporting.
Businesses that lack internal security teams rely on these services for expert protection, ensuring threats are addressed promptly.
Managed services lower risk and cost less than building a full in-house security team.
2. Vulnerability Assessment & Penetration Testing (VAPT)
Vulnerability assessment and penetration testing focus on identifying weaknesses in networks, applications, and systems before cybercriminals exploit them.
Security experts simulate attacks to uncover vulnerabilities and provide detailed reports with prioritized solutions.
Regular VAPT allows companies to fix security gaps proactively. According to Verizon’s Data Breach Investigations Report, the majority of successful breaches exploit known vulnerabilities that have available patches.
VAPT is how you find those before an attacker does. It also helps businesses meet regulatory requirements that mandate periodic security assessments.
3. Identity and Access Management Services
Identity and Access Management (IAM) services control user access across systems, applications, and networks.
Providers implement authentication methods such as multi-factor authentication (MFA), single sign-on (SSO), and role-based permissions to ensure that only authorized users can access sensitive data.
IAM reduces the risk of breaches caused by stolen or weak credentials. It also simplifies access management for administrators while maintaining security.
Strong IAM practices are essential for organizations of all sizes to protect their digital assets from unauthorized use.
4. Cloud Security and Infrastructure Protection
Cloud security services focus on protecting applications, workloads, and data stored on cloud platforms such as AWS, Azure, and Google Cloud.
Providers assess configurations, enforce access policies, and implement monitoring, encryption, and threat detection tools.
Cloud security helps prevent misconfigurations, breaches, and data leaks that could compromise business operations.
As companies increasingly adopt hybrid or multi-cloud setups, these services ensure that sensitive information remains secure while allowing employees to work efficiently from anywhere.
5. Incident Response and Investigation
Incident response services help organizations quickly contain, investigate, and recover from active cyberattacks.
Security experts identify the breach’s source, isolate affected systems, and guide remediation to prevent further damage.
They also provide forensic reports and documentation for regulatory compliance. These services minimize downtime, protect business reputation, and reduce financial losses.
A strong incident response plan ensures organizations can respond effectively to threats while learning from incidents to strengthen their overall cybersecurity posture.
6. Compliance and Risk Management
Compliance and risk management services help businesses meet regulatory standards like GDPR, HIPAA, ISO 27001, and SOC 2.
Providers perform gap analysis, prepare audits, create policies, and conduct ongoing compliance checks.
These services reduce legal risk, improve operational security, and help organizations maintain trust with clients and stakeholders.
By addressing compliance requirements proactively, businesses avoid penalties and maintain a strong security culture. Risk management also helps identify and mitigate potential threats before they affect operations.
How to Evaluate a Digital Security Services Provider?
Choosing a provider is not just about services. A few simple questions can quickly show which companies are truly reliable.
Ask for their incident response SLA in writing. Ask how they handle a false positive at 2 a.m.
Ask who specifically will be assigned to your account and what their certifications are. Providers who struggle with those questions rarely deliver well under pressure.
Also, verify certifications: SOC 2 Type II, ISO 27001, and relevant government clearances are meaningful signals. CREST or OSCP credentials matter for pen testing teams specifically.

What Are Cybersecurity Platforms?
Cybersecurity platforms are integrated systems that help organizations protect their networks, data, and applications from cyber threats.
They combine security tools into one system to detect, stop, and prevent attacks.
These platforms typically include threat detection, incident response, data protection, identity management, and compliance monitoring.
Many use AI and automation to analyze large amounts of data, identify risks, and act faster than traditional methods.
Cybersecurity platforms also support cloud and hybrid environments, giving businesses flexibility while maintaining strong security.
By centralizing multiple functions, they reduce complexity, improve visibility, and allow companies to manage their cybersecurity more efficiently, protecting sensitive information from evolving digital threats.

Types of Cybersecurity Platforms
Cybersecurity platforms come in different types, each focusing on specific security needs for organizations.
| Type | Description | Primary Use |
| Data Security Platforms | Focus on protecting sensitive data across networks, applications, and storage systems | Prevent data breaches and unauthorized access |
| SIEM Platforms | Collect and analyze security events from multiple sources to detect threats | Real-time threat monitoring and alerting |
| Extended Detection and Response (XDR) | Integrates multiple security tools for detection, investigation, and response | Unified threat detection across endpoints, network, and cloud |
| Cloud Security Platforms | Protect workloads and applications hosted in cloud environments | Secure cloud infrastructure and prevent misconfigurations |
| AI-Powered Security Platforms | Use machine learning to detect anomalies and automate responses | Speed up threat detection and reduce manual work |
What Digital Security Services Cost: A Realistic Overview
Cost is one of the most searched aspects of this topic, and most service providers are deliberately vague about it.
Managed security services for small businesses typically run between $1,500 and $8,000 per month, depending on scope.
VAPT engagements for a mid-sized web application generally cost between $5,000 and $25,000 per assessment.
Cloud security audits vary widely based on environment complexity but commonly range from $3,000 to $15,000. Incident response retainers are typically priced at $10,000 to $50,000 annually. These are ranges, not quotes.
The actual cost depends on your environment size, regulatory requirements, and the provider’s tier.
I always tell my clients that a good MSSP contract usually costs less than one ransomware attack, which IBM’s Cost of a Data Breach Report places at over $4 million for mid-market organizations.

Common Challenges in Implementing Digital Security Services
Businesses often face several obstacles when adopting digital security services, which affect their ability to fully protect their systems and data.
| Challenge | Description | Impact |
| Skill Shortages | Lack of experienced cybersecurity professionals to manage and monitor systems effectively | Slower response to threats, increased vulnerability |
| Budget Constraints | Limited resources to invest in advanced tools, platforms, or managed services | May force organizations to choose less comprehensive solutions |
| Rapidly Evolving Threats | Cyber threats constantly change, making it hard to stay fully protected | Increased risk of breaches and data loss |
| Integration Issues | Difficulty connecting new security tools with existing systems and workflows | Can reduce efficiency and create blind spots |
| Compliance Complexity | Meeting multiple regulatory standards can be challenging | Risk of penalties and legal issues |
Future Trends in Digital Security and Cybersecurity Platforms
Cybersecurity is constantly evolving. The following trends highlight how digital security services and platforms are expected to develop.
- AI and Machine Learning: Platforms will increasingly use AI to detect anomalies, automate responses, and identify threats faster than traditional methods.
- Zero Trust Security Models: Businesses are adopting zero trust principles, verifying every user and device before granting access to systems and data.
- Predictive Security Analytics: Advanced analytics will anticipate potential threats and vulnerabilities, helping organizations prevent attacks before they occur.
- Platform Consolidation: Companies will integrate multiple security tools into unified platforms to simplify management and improve threat visibility.
- Cloud Security Enhancements: Cloud-focused protections will expand to secure hybrid and multi-cloud environments, with improved monitoring and access controls.
